Summary
Theophilus Ænetius is a human[1]. His place of birth was Königsfeld[2]. He was born on April 20, 1574[3]. He passed away in Jena[4]. He died on September 15, 1631[5]. He worked as a university teacher[6].

Career and Affiliations
Theophilus Ænetius worked as a university teacher[6]. Among his employers was Friedrich Schiller University Jena[8]. He held the position of rector of the University of Jena[7].
